The poem, The Way Through The Woods written by Rudyard Kipling, mentions a road which has been closed for seventy years.
The road experienced destruction due to the weather and the rain. So, the road itself looked like its state before the road was made. It became difficult for people to recognize that there was a road there because the bushes and the shrubs had covered it. It becomes hidden from human eyes. Trees were all grown up in the road and made up part of the woods. Birds like the ring-dove breeds there and the badger rolls there playfully.

Scene 3
Actions and
Motivations
The weird sisters
Macbeth
Banquo
With a clap of thunder, the Witches reappear. Having demonstrated their power by casting a terrible curse upon a sailor whose wife offended one of them, they encounter Macbeth and Banquo as the two soldiers ride from the battlefield. The sisters make three prophecies, the first two regarding Macbeth and the last regarding Banquo. Macbeth shall be named as Thane of Cawdor and then king; Banquo, although he shall not himself rule in Scotland, will be father to future generations of kings. Immediately, the Witches vanish into thin air, leaving the two captains in amazement. Ross and Angus arrive on the scene to confirm what we already know, that Macbeth is to be invested with the thaneship of Cawdor. The Witches' first prophecy has come true.
